What is a BTC to ETH Swap?

A BTC to ETH swap refers to the process of exchanging BTC for ETH, or vice versa. This can be done through various cryptocurrency exchanges, such as Binance, Coinbase, or Kraken, or through decentralized exchanges (DEXs), such as Uniswap or SimpleSwap.

Why Swap BTC to ETH?

There are many reasons why someone might want to swap BTC to ETH, including:

  1. Diversification: Investing in different cryptocurrencies can help spread out risk and potentially increase overall returns.

  2. Trading Opportunities: Traders may see opportunities to profit by trading between BTC and ETH, especially during market volatility.

  3. Network Usage: ETH has a different use case than BTC, as it is used to power decentralized applications and smart contracts on the Ethereum network. Swapping BTC for ETH can allow users to participate in these applications.

  4. Lower Fees: Depending on the current market conditions, swapping BTC to ETH may be cheaper in terms of transaction fees.

How to Perform a BTC to ETH Swap?

The process of swapping BTC to ETH will vary depending on the exchange or DEX being used, but the basic steps are as follows:

  1. Choose an Exchange: Select a reputable exchange or DEX that supports BTC to ETH swaps.

  2. Create an Account: Follow the exchange's instructions to create an account and complete any necessary identity verification.

  3. Deposit BTC: Transfer BTC to the exchange's wallet.

  4. Select Swap: Navigate to the swap feature on the exchange's platform and select BTC to ETH swap.

  5. Input Details: Enter the amount of BTC you want to swap for ETH and review the details of the transaction, such as the exchange rate and fees.

  6. Confirm Swap: Confirm the transaction and wait for it to be processed. The ETH will be deposited into your wallet on the exchange.

  7. Withdraw ETH: Once the ETH is in your wallet, you can withdraw it to your personal wallet or use it for other purposes.
